Ross Town Council has been given 'a once in a lifetime' opportunity to take on and run some of the buildings, open spaces and services in the town. The Ross Town Councillors are united in their belief that the benefits of this transfer outweigh the disadvantages.

They feel that they can use the assets to provide a better service for Ross, its residents and visitors, although they accept that there will be costs involved which would have to be met by Ross Town Council tax payers.
